Shower Door Replacement in Denver, CO
Shower door replacement services involve removing existing shower doors and installing new units to enhance the functionality and appearance of a bathroom. These projects typically include replacing framed or frameless glass doors, sliding doors, or shower enclosures to update the style or improve accessibility. Property owners often seek this service when upgrading their bathroom decor, fixing broken or damaged doors, or improving water containment to prevent leaks and water damage.
Homeowners and property owners should consider factors such as the type of shower door that best suits their space, the materials used, and the overall style they desire. It’s important to understand the dimensions of the existing opening, the compatibility of new doors with current fixtures, and any specific features like safety glass or custom finishes. Gathering this information beforehand can help ensure the replacement process proceeds smoothly and results in a durable, visually appealing shower enclosure.

Common Shower Door Replacement Jobs
Frameless Shower Doors - provide a sleek, modern look with minimal framing for a clean appearance.
Sliding Shower Doors - offer space-saving functionality ideal for smaller bathrooms.
Pivot Shower Doors - allow easy entry and exit with a swinging door design.
Custom Shower Door Installations - tailored to fit unique shower enclosures and bathroom styles.
Glass Shower Door Replacement - upgrade or replace damaged or outdated glass panels.
Framed Shower Doors - add durability and style with sturdy framing options.
Shower Door Replacement Questions
What types of shower doors are available for replacement? Options include framed, frameless, sliding, and pivot styles to suit different bathroom layouts and preferences.
Can existing shower openings be modified during replacement? Yes, some projects involve resizing or customizing the opening to better fit new shower doors.
What materials are common for replacement shower doors? Tempered glass is typical, with finishes like clear, frosted, or textured for privacy and style.
Is it necessary to replace the shower enclosure when changing the doors? Not always; in some cases, the enclosure can be retained if it remains in good condition and fits the new doors.
